## Sort Stability Tuning

Heads up: the Marrowtide report builder switches sort algorithms based on row count, and only the small-input path is stable. If a client complains about ties shuffling between runs, it's almost always the crossover threshold. We also cap comparator depth for nested group-bys to keep memory sane. Tweak carefully and rerun the golden reports. Current knobs are set as follows.

tuning table, kawep-tawif:
CAPS = {
    "olidor": 80,
    "belion": 7,
    "quenys": 225,
    "druox": 839,
    "fraath": 482,
}

# Build Provenance — Pellwick Loyalty Ledger

Every release of the Pellwick loyalty-points ledger is built in an isolated runner, and the attestation bundle links the source revision, dependency lockfile, and signing key epoch. Reviewers should confirm the attestation matches the tagged commit before approving the promotion to staging. For this review cycle, verify the entry against the trace token shown directly below.

build token for kahap-kagef: htk21_72c3f5c849032e1954b31

**Checklist item 7 — Invoicecraft PDF renderer.** Confirm rendered invoices match source totals to the cent, embedded fonts display correctly in common viewers, and customer names with accented characters are not garbled. Record any mismatch with the invoice reference and a screenshot. Escalate unresolved rendering defects to the owner named below.

named custodian: Aldael Kelion Briath Ralax

## Artifact Signing — SDK Parity Notes (Weekly Sync)

Kestrel SDK for Android reached parity with the Swift client this sprint: offline queueing, batched telemetry, and retry semantics now match. Both SDKs ship as signed artifacts from the same pipeline. Remaining gap: background sync throttling, targeted next sprint. Verify both release bundles before tagging. Both artifacts validate against the shared signing key below.

signing key of kawig-fafog = bky19_6Fypv1qws7J8qJtaYjX